Judgment Record A* Page 359
           Monday May the 12th 1856

Osgood & Jennings}  Sanderson
      vs         } Assumpsit
Lewis G. Piles   }
                   Now on this day came the Plaintiffs by their
Attorney, and the defendant being three times solemnly called, answered
not, but made default, thereupon upon motion of Plaintiffs attorney,
it is ordered by the court that Judgment by Default be entered up against
the Defendant in favor of the Plaintiff and the Clerk assess the damages
    Whereupon the Clerk having assessed the damages at Two hundred and
forty dollars and four cents It is thereupon ordered, considered and adjud-
ged by the Court that the said Plaintiff do have and recover of and from
the said Defendant the Sum of Two hundred and forty dollars and
and four cents for his damages in this behalf, together with his cost in
this behalf Expended Taxed at Three Two dollars and Seventy five cents
and the Defendant in mercy &c


Lewis L. Bennett }  Sanderson
      vs         } Assumpsit
Charles L. Wilson}
                   Now on this day came the Plaintiff by J.P. San-
derson his attorney, and the defendant, being three times solemnly called, 
came not but made default, thereupon, upon motion of Plaintiffs attorney
It is ordered by the Court that Judgment by Default be rendered against
the defendant in favor of the Plaintiff, and the Clerk assess the damages
    Whereupon the Clerk having assessed the damages at Three hundred and
Sixty five dollars and Eighty one cents - It is thereupon Ordered, Considered and 
adjudged by the Court that the Said Plaintiff do have, and recover of and from
the said Defendant the Sum of Three hundred and Sixty five dollars and
and Eighty one cents for his damages in this behalf - together with his costs 
in this behalf Expended Taxed at Two ---------  dollars and ninety five
cents and the Defendant in mercy &c
